Output 81fe362961d21a4a7d7520c451b14c7a0cfea5e1691fba0bffacc88442687287:1

value
323852388
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 34f22e66d5e463bceeb699666a78937cb925b89d OP_EQUALVERIFY OP_CHECKSIG
address
LQ3uXEhCc2eYnptR1WPHkZDd9qCHCZgZCN
transaction
81fe362961d21a4a7d7520c451b14c7a0cfea5e1691fba0bffacc88442687287
spent
true